Azure ETL Platform - Project App and Data Pipeline
About This Architecture
Enterprise ETL platform on Azure combining API Management, EventStoreDB, and multi-stage data lake architecture with Argo Workflows orchestration. Organisation users authenticate via Microsoft Entra ID and VPN Gateway, then interact with Project API, App API, and ETL API services fronted by API Management. Raw data uploads to Azure Blob Storage trigger Azure Event Grid events that orchestrate Argo Workflows, executing containerised Validation, Import, and Transformation jobs across Bronze, Silver, and Gold data lake tiers. Observability spans Azure Monitor job logs, Log Analytics Workspace, and Application Insights, with secrets managed by Key Vault. Fork this diagram to customise your own multi-stage data pipeline, adjust job orchestration logic, or integrate additional Azure services like Synapse or Databricks.
People also ask
How do I design a scalable ETL pipeline on Azure with event-driven job orchestration and multi-tier data lake storage?
This diagram shows a production Azure ETL platform where API Management routes authenticated users to Project, App, and ETL APIs; raw uploads trigger Azure Event Grid events that orchestrate Argo Workflows to run containerised Validation, Import, and Transformation jobs across Bronze (raw), Silver (curated), and Gold (aggregated) data lake tiers. Azure Monitor and Log Analytics provide end-to-end
- Domain:
- Data Engineering
- Audience:
- Data engineers building enterprise ETL pipelines on Azure
Generated by Diagrams.so — AI architecture diagram generator with native Draw.io output. Fork this diagram, remix it, or download as .drawio, PNG, or SVG.